This bottling of a 15-year-old blended malt made from malt and grain whisky under the name Togouchi was produced in Japan. The whisky was matured in oak casks in an old railway tunnel.
Sakurao is a distillery in southern Japan in Hiroshima Prefecture that was founded in 2018 and is part of the brewery of the same name, whose history dates back to 1918.
